Host-side completion of Stage 5 (§6A many-clients-as-monitors), all unit-tested; two-session on-glass validation still pending (no GPU on the dev VM): - Per-group topology restore (§6.1): the KWin `exclusive` restore no longer rides the per-session StopGuard (which re-enabled the physical the moment the FIRST of several exclusive sessions dropped, under a live sibling). KWin hands its restore to the registry as a closure (new trait `take_topology_restore`); the registry keeps it in the display group (`Entry.topology_restore`) and, on teardown, floats it to a surviving same-group sibling (`hand_off_restore`) or runs it when the group empties — outside the lock, before the last output's keepalive drops, so the compositor never sees zero outputs. All three teardown paths (lease drop / linger expiry / mgmt release) honor it. Single-display path byte-for-byte unchanged. Unit-tested: float / run-on-last / non-carrier-first / never-cross-backend. - Mutter group-aware (new trait `set_first_in_group`): the registry tells each backend whether it's the first display of its group; a non-first Mutter session EXTENDS into the already-exclusive desktop instead of re-applying a sole-monitor ApplyMonitorsConfig that would disable the first session's virtual. (Mutter connectors are un-nameable, so it can't build a keep-all-virtuals config; skipping is the safe equivalent.) Single-session unchanged. Residual APPLY_TEMPORARY revert documented. - gamescope groups (§6.1): `registry::group_key` makes each gamescope spawn its own group (independent nested session, no shared desktop) — never auto-rowed against or restore-/topology-grouped with another gamescope. Applied in both the /display/state assembly and the acquire-time position computation. Unit-tested.
